commit d32c96ccd6dacf2c60504a6b847e3d82400adfac
Author: Paolo Bonzini <address@hidden>
Date: Wed Aug 11 15:35:54 2010 -0400
add libtool --mode=finish mode for sysroot
* doc/libtool.texi (Finish mode): Document behavior when *.la files
are passed.
* libltdl/config/ltmain.m4sh (func_mode_finish): Eliminate sysroot
or `=' signs representing it from files in $libs.
* tests/sysroot.at (SYSROOT_TESTS): Test for presence of sysroot
references before running libtool --mode=finish, and for absence
afterwards.
commit 55e986b8b4a3582998946c1a13e411d3122a7610
Author: Paolo Bonzini <address@hidden>
Date: Wed Aug 11 15:10:50 2010 -0400
reorganize parsing of --mode=finish arguments
* libltdl/config/ltmain.m4sh (func_mode_finish): Split arguments for
directories and *.la files.
commit 09a695acf973319b218665d7a3c37f4630c190c6
Author: Paolo Bonzini <address@hidden>
Date: Thu Aug 12 12:06:07 2010 -0400
fix sysroot handling for deplibs of preopened libtool libs
* libltdl/config/ltmain.m4sh: Pass $dependency_libs of preopened libtool
through func_resolve_sysroot.
commit 5735d4b16d9efb5e6348f7cd2eb348a38395f1fc
Author: Paolo Bonzini <address@hidden>
Date: Thu Aug 12 21:04:06 2010 -0400
fix sysroot tests to pass on Fedora 13
* tests/sysroot.at: Link $prefix/include into the sysroot as well, as
required by newer GCC.

diff --git a/doc/libtool.texi b/doc/libtool.texi
index 914bd1d..4b256bf 100644
--- a/doc/libtool.texi
+++ b/doc/libtool.texi
@@ -1721,12 +1721,18 @@ commands are also completed.
@cindex finish mode
@cindex mode, finish
address@hidden mode helps system administrators install libtool libraries
-so that they can be located and linked into user programs.
-
-Each @var{mode-arg} is interpreted as the name of a library directory.
-Running this command may require superuser privileges, so the
address@hidden option may be useful.
address@hidden mode has two functions. One is to help system administrators
+install libtool libraries so that they can be located and linked into
+user programs. To invoke this functionality, pass the name of a library
+directory as @var{mode-arg}. Running this command may require superuser
+privileges, and the @option{--dry-run} option may be useful.
+
+The second is to facilitate transferring libtool libraries to a native
+compilation environment after they were built in a cross-compilation
+environment. Cross-compilation environments may rely on recent libtool
+features, and running libtool in finish mode will make it easier to
+work with older versions of libtool. This task is performed whenever
+the @var{mode-arg} is a @samp{.la} file.
